Output 5ec2bbf90126578c9b06bfe2aa3a671474bbc735b6f77ec60f6c57114b36e4d8:8

value
1701067
script pubkey
OP_0 OP_PUSHBYTES_20 a1fa7f7b66786fa606858d3b71a441a8ab821f2d
address
bc1q58a877mx0ph6vp5935ahrfzp4z4cy8ed0eg7a0
transaction
5ec2bbf90126578c9b06bfe2aa3a671474bbc735b6f77ec60f6c57114b36e4d8
confirmations
138469
spent
true